TL*- THE CONTACT OWNS A 2006 BMW 750. THE VEHICLE HAS A TRANSMISSION THAT SHOULD AUTOMATICALLY SHIFT THE VEHICLE TO THE PARK POSITION WHEN THE START/STOP BUTTON IS DEPRESSED. THE CONTACT DEPRESSED THE START/STOP BUTTON AND NOTICED THAT THE VEHICLE STARTED TO ROLL FORWARD APPROXIMATELY 2 SECONDS AFTER THE ENGINE LOST POWER. HE WAS ABLE TO DEPRESS THE BRAKE AND STOP THE VEHICLE. THE CONTACT STATED THIS ALSO OCCURRED APPROXIMATELY 2 WEEKS LATER. THE CONTACT PARKED AND EXITED HIS VEHICLE, UPON HIS RETURN THE VEHICLE ROLLED BACKWARDS APPROXIMATELY A HUNDRED FEET AND CRASHED INTO A LAMPPOST. THE ROAD CONDITIONS WERE CLEAR ON BOTH OCCURRENCES AND THE VEHICLE WAS PARKED ON A FLAT SURFACE. THE PARKING BRAKE WAS NOT ENGAGED. THE DEALER STATED THEY ARE UNABLE TO DIAGNOSE THE FAILURE. THE CURRENT MILEAGE WAS 7,000 MILES.
